| Name | Preuss, Rodney Towner (Rod) |
| Class | 2025 |
| Biography | Born in Lansing, MI in 1945, Rod Preuss served as a Counterintelligence Special Agent in the U.S. Army for 22 years, retiring in 2007 with 34 Years, as Chief Warrant Officer-4. His civilian career includes emergency support to fighting wildfires in six states with Curfman Emergency Services, Sierra Vista since 2017; and Driver for the Sierra Vista School District for 12 years. Rod’s other accomplishments include Trooper, and Commander, B Troop, 4th US Cavalry (Memorial), Fort Huachuca since 2004; Arizona Rangers, Sierra Vista Company: as Ranger, Commander and Historian since 2009. Rod Preuss supports and serves veterans and their families in many ways: as Breakfast Chairman, and Cook at VFW Post 9972 since 2004; Treasurer, Vietnam Veterans of America Chapter 1093 since 2013; and Volunteer Military Funeral Escort, Southern Arizona Veterans’ Memorial Cemetery since 2023.
